Introduction
In today’s fast-paced digital world, businesses rely heavily on technology to streamline operations, improve customer experience, and gain a competitive edge. Software development has become an essential aspect of any organization, and choosing the right development team can make all the difference in achieving these goals.
The Importance of a Dedicated Development Team
A dedicated development team is a group of professionals who work exclusively on software development projects for a specific client or organization. This type of team provides several benefits, including:
1. Expertise and Efficiency
A dedicated development team consists of experienced developers with specialized skills in various programming languages, frameworks, and technologies. They have the expertise to develop customized solutions that meet the client’s specific needs. Dedicated teams work efficiently, as they are solely focused on software development projects, which reduces the time spent on other tasks and ensures timely delivery of high-quality products.
2. Communication and Collaboration
A dedicated development team is committed to clear communication and collaboration. They work closely with clients to understand their requirements and provide regular updates on project progress. This open communication helps identify potential issues early, ensuring that the final product meets the client’s expectations.
3. Flexibility and Adaptability
Dedicated development teams are flexible and adaptable. They can quickly adjust to changes in project requirements or priorities, enabling clients to respond quickly to market changes or customer needs. This flexibility allows businesses to stay agile and competitive, while also reducing the risk of project delays or cancellations.
4. Cost-Effective
Hiring a dedicated development team is often more cost-effective than hiring individual developers or outsourcing to offshore providers. Dedicated teams can work efficiently, which reduces the time spent on tasks and lowers overall costs. Additionally, clients have access to specialized skills and expertise that may not be available in-house, further reducing the need for additional hires or training expenses.
Case Studies: The Benefits of a Dedicated Development Team
To illustrate the benefits of a dedicated development team, let’s look at some real-life examples:
1. XYZ Company
XYZ Company is a software development firm that specializes in customized solutions for various industries. They have a dedicated development team that works exclusively on projects for a specific client. By having a dedicated team, they were able to develop a new software application that significantly increased the client’s revenue and improved customer experience. The dedicated team’s expertise and efficiency ensured that the project was completed on time and within budget, further strengthening the relationship between XYZ Company and their clients.
2. ABC Corporation
ABC Corporation is a retail business that needed to develop an e-commerce platform for their online store. They hired a dedicated development team from a software development firm to work exclusively on their project. The dedicated team provided specialized skills in e-commerce platforms, ensuring that the final product was optimized for online sales and met the client’s specific needs. The efficient communication and collaboration between the dedicated team and ABC Corporation ensured that any issues were identified and resolved quickly, further improving the client’s experience with the new platform.
FAQ: Common Misconceptions About Dedicated Development Teams
While dedicated development teams provide numerous benefits, there are some common misconceptions that may deter businesses from hiring them. Let’s address these misconceptions:
1. Myth: Hiring a dedicated development team is too expensive.
Fact: While hiring a dedicated development team can be more cost-effective than outsourcing to offshore providers, it can also be more expensive than hiring individual developers. However, the benefits of a dedicated team, such as expertise and efficiency, often outweigh the initial investment. Additionally, businesses can negotiate project pricing and timelines with the dedicated development team, ensuring that they receive value for their money.
2. Myth: Dedicated development teams only work on large projects.
Fact: Dedicated development teams can work on projects of varying sizes, from small software updates to complex enterprise applications. The key is to find a team that specializes in the specific type of project you need and has experience working with clients in your industry. This expertise will ensure that the dedicated team delivers high-quality solutions tailored to your needs.
3. Myth: I can manage my own development projects.
Fact: While many businesses have in-house development teams, managing software development projects requires specialized skills and knowledge.